Lilly is seeking an individual with expertise in early clinical development, including clinical pharmacology, to join a passionate team with a robust, industry-leading pipeline. The ideal candidate will have expertise in Cardiometabolic, Immunology or Neurological drug development with demonstrated learning agility, a problem-solving mindset, and the willingness to develop knowledge and skills in new areas. The Clinical Research Scientist (CRS) will be responsible to progress multiple early clinical assets into first-in-human studies or support their further development through the conduct of clinical pharmacology and mechanistic studies. Through the application of scientific and medical training, the CRS participates in the following: the development, conduct and reporting of global clinical trials for new compounds, the implementation of global clinical trials, the reporting of adverse events as mandated by corporate patient safety; the review process for protocols, study reports, publications and data dissemination for products, new and updated labels, grant submissions and contracts, contracts with regulatory and other governmental agencies; and the outreach activities aimed at the external clinical customer community, including thought leaders. The CRS is aware of and ensures that all activities of the medical team are in compliance with current local and international regulations, laws, guidance (e.g. FDA, ICH, and CPMP etc.), Good Clinical Practices (GCPs), company standards, Lilly policies and procedures, and the Principles of Medical Research and are aligned with the medical vision. In addition, the CRP works with the basic research scientists to plan pre-clinical studies, develop biomarker plans, and serves as a scientific and medical resource for study teams, departments, and others as needed.
